  • @oviecaps8 Well I was trying to teach 2 teenagers barani--> rudi and there are 2 drills that I found felt like a ruidi's twist which they are still working on.

    1: upright 1 1/2 twist on tramp with overly-long set.

    Think of the delayed backtuck @ 2:20 but with a 1 1/2 twist instead of a backflip. Reach one arm out the the side then as late as possible pull your other arm towards the extended arm. Also practice doubles and 2 1/2 or more.

  • @dovicka 2: 1 1/2 twist to back on trampoline. This is much more related to a rudi cause right = back wrong = not back. There should also be somewhat of a delayed set with only the first 1/4 or so as you leave the ground (in a rudi there can be no torque at all) and just practice jump--> 1/2 twist to back then try to work it to a 1 1/2 twist. The girl found it really difficult and kept getting me to show it to them.

    Cat twists (look it up) could help too I bet.
